Probing the Quantum and Classical Boundary: A Tabletop Experiment Using Quantum Optics

Quantum Physics 2024-11-18 v1

Abstract

In this work, we propose a simple but effective experiment for probing the boundary in which a wave-function collapses. Using a quantum optics system interacting with a photomultiplier tube (PMT), one is able to determine the number of electrons needed to interfere with the "which-path" information to cause the collapse of a quantum state.
